I just joined a solar company in Texas a few months ago that had enough
interest to start using the Eaton Solar PV240, PV250, PV260 and PV270
Inverters until recently.  Their inverters were touting amongst the first to
have AFCI protection at the disconnect level (UL Subject 1699B) along with
SMA.   

 

That being all fine and dandy for less than a year, then we stopped using
the whole line of solar inverters (PV240-PV270) in September 2013 after
numerous failures of the 4000 and 5000w (PV240 and PV250) range, and then
again, failures of the said replacement inverters (5 of 11 replacements
failed within months).   I have some detailed failure statistics that I
could share offline if this is relevant to you, but rather wanted to find
out which representative anyone has had success with in the Solar Inverter
line in dealing with Eaton who is higher up in the product management or
solar division food chain.  Hopefully, it could help to get clarity on a
rumored recall of their 4-7000w solar inverter line.
